IP Whitelisting Guide for Mail Servers
IP whitelisting is generally required in ServiceDesk Plus Cloud for sending or fetching emails only if your organization is using an on-premise mail server and has firewall restrictions in place. This ensures proper communication between your mail server and SDP Cloud's mail fetching/sending services.
For standard users of Microsoft 365 or Outlook on the Web, IP whitelisting is not typically required. However, there may be exceptions based on your organization's security configuration, custom connectors, or mail flow setup.
